        This is a known feature of ALL-IN-1.  The reply to any event sent
        through the MTS network, is unreadible when it returns.  The moral
        is not to use TM to invite off-node users to events.
        
        Get your system manager to modify the delete flag on the message,
        then you will be able to remove it.
        
        <CABINET RESET_DELETE ,"Y"

        Please note that this is a V3.0 feature.  V2.3 & V2.4 didn't
        handle TM requests from the MTS network any better, but at least
        they would be marked as READ and deletable.

        The error message displayed while reading the reply, "Error
        occurred writing to the attendee file", appears in v2.3, v2.4 &
        v3.0.  The message status staying NOTED is new to v3.0.
